商品图片上传接口
商品图片上传服务
1.请求参数:
请求URL:
参数名 | 类型 | 必须 | 说明 |
---|---|---|---|
appid | String | 必填 | 合作伙伴AppId |
timestamp | String | 必填 | 当前时间戳 |
tb_seller_nick | String | 必填 | 拼多多账号, 非店铺名称 |
sign | String | 必填 | 如何计算生成见示例代码 |
image | String | 必填 | 支持格式有:jpg/jpeg、png等图片格式,注意入参图片必须转码为base64编码 |
2. 请求示例代码(Java)
@Test
public void PddGoodsImageUploadRequest() throws Exception {
String seller_nick = Config.PddSellerNick; // 拼多多卖家账号
//业务参数
Map<String, String> data = new HashMap<String, String>();
data.put("appid", Config.AppId);
data.put("seller_nick", seller_nick);
Long timestamp = System.currentTimeMillis() / 1000;
data.put("timestamp", timestamp.toString());
String base64Image = Utils.getBase64ImageFromBinary("/Users/miller/Downloads/mm.jpeg");
base64Image = "data:image/jpeg;base64," + base64Image;
data.put("image", base64Image );
// 参数签名
data.put("sign", Utils.Sign(data, Config.AppSecret));
doHttpRequest(Config.PddGoodsImageUploadRequestUrl, data);
}
3. 返回结果
返回结果如下
{
"code": 0,
"message": "ok",
"data": {
"image_url": "https://img.pddpic.com/open-gw/2021-10-10/b23ac99f1f612abee84f381683c5b8b4.jpeg", // 返回图片url
"request_id": "16338796790801437"
},
"trace_id": ""
}
说明: code为0表示成功,非0为失败,message会包含失败原因。
文档更新时间: 2023-03-14 17:04 作者:admin